Post Malone has returned with his first new single of 2023 in the form of “Chemical.” The upbeat pop-rock track does a good job disguising the song’s underlying themes of heartbreak, unease, and miscommunication.

On the track, Posty gets into his feelings, singing, “You break me, then I break my rules/ Last time was the last time too/ It’s fucked up, I know, but I’m still/ Outside of the party, smokin’ in the car with you.”


In the accompanying visual, Post is sitting in his car smoking, though this time he’s alone. He rocks out to the song before heading to a set with a sky-blue backdrop. He shows off some playful and hilarious new dance moves as his backgrounds shift from tropical beaches to desert landscapes to lightning-filled skies.

Post first began teasing the song on April 12. In a clip he posted to social media, the songwriter rocks out to the track while showing off a pair of camouflage pants. He then reveals the chorus: “Fresh out of the party/ Smoking in the car with you/ Seven nation army/ Fighting in the bar with you,” he sings.

At the end of February, the pop icon announced the long-awaited European leg of his “Twelve Carat Tour” with special guest Rae Sremmurd. Produced by Live Nation, the 13-date run kicks off on April 22 at Oslo’s Telenor Arena, making stops in Stockholm, Copenhagen, Antwerp, Zurich, Cologne, London, Dublin, Glasgow, Birmingham and Manchester before wrapping up in Amsterdam at the Ziggo Dome on May 19. Post will bring his elaborate production setup of incredible lighting effects, pyro and multi-platform stages seen on his North American run to cities across Europe.

Back in February it was announce that he is set to headline a revamped 2023 HIVE Music Festival alongside hip-hop favorites Kid Cudi, Joji, Big Sean, Santa Fe Klan, GloRilla, and many more.
